 A leaked letter written to Liberal Democrat MEP Chris Davies has exposed the real motive behind the so-called delegation of 27 EU MPs visiting Kashmir on Tuesday. The said letter has brought the role of one ‘international broker’ Madi Sharma under the scanner. The letter released by Davies shows how Sharma had extended invitation to EU MPs to visit India on a fully sponsored trip and take part in a ‘prestigious VIP meeting with PM of India,His Excellency Narendra Modi.’ The invitation to EU MPs was extended by Sharma, whose Twitter bio describes her as a ‘Social Capitalist’ and ‘International Business Broker.’ It’s not clear who had empowered her to fix Indian PM’s diary with incredible confidence and whether Indian government or the ruling BJP had any role behind taking care of the finance required to fund this 7-star trip of 27 European lawmakers. In another development, Davies said that the invitation to him by Sharma was withdrawn three days after he received the mail from her. He said that he was not prepared to take part in ‘a PR stunt for the Modi government and pretend that all is well (in Kashmir).” “It is very clear that democratic principles are being subverted in Kashmir, and the world needs to start taking notice,” Davies was quoted by HT.This is not the first time Sharma has been at the helm of facilitating such a high-profile visit to meet a prime minister of a south Asian country. Last year, she had taken a delegation to meet Bangladeshi Prime Minister Shaikh Hasina. She later took to Twitter to flaunt her meeting with the Bangladeshi PM. jantakareporter

MEPs' Press Conference: No Local Media, No questions on detentions or communication clampdown
https://thewire.in/media/meps-press-conference-no-local-media-no-questions-on-detentions-or-communication-clampdown
At the end of their 24 hour-long stay in Srinagar, members of the group of European parliamentarians said that they considered the nullification of Article 370 “an internal matter of India”, but held that terrorism was a “global issue” which required more attention from the rest of the world. According to state government officials, they met around 15 delegations comprising youth activists, panchayat members and a women’s group. They also met with Indian army officials and later in the evening, took a round of the Dal Lake on shikaras.PTI reported that the foreign visitors were briefed by state government officials for two hours over a dinner meeting, which was attended by state Chief Secretary B.V.R. Subrahmanyan and DGP Dilbag Singh.The press conference at the conclusion of their Srinagar stay had been part of their scheduled three-day visit to India. It was addressed by three out of the 23 members of MEPs who had decided to travel to Srinagar. 4 of their colleagues had returned from Delhi and not travelled further. TV reporters from Delhi-based channels asked questions at the press conference, which was understood to be open only to selected media. No prominent journalists had been invited to the interaction. Unusually for a press conference, each of their short statements were greeted by applause from the audience. The conference shown on TV was not live, but recorded. As per local journalists, questions were vetted and only selected journalists from some mainstream Indian channels had the chance to attend. The questions were asked by reporters from Aaj Tak, Republic TV, WION and India TV. When inviting the first journalist to ask the question, the emcee prefaced her description with “our guest”.The questions ranged from their experience to whether the visitors thought western media was largely propaganda to the state of minorities in Pakistan. During 45-minute presser, there were no queries on the communication clampdown in Kashmir or the future of the political detainees. The wire

From midnight, Jammu and Kashmir transitions into two union territories
https://www.hindustantimes.com/india-news/from-midnight-jammu-and-kashmir-transitions-into-two-union-territories/story-MVnCQLaN03TTO3f4AuTqXK.html
On Thursday, India will wake up to one state less and 2 union territories more as Presidential proclamation of August 9 giving assent to the bifurcation of Jammu and Kashmir into two Union Territories comes into effect.The day will be marked by G C Murmu, a former bureaucrat from PM Modi’s home state of Gujarat, being sworn in as the first lieutenant governor of the union territory of Jammu and Kashmir. Another former civil servant, Radha Krishna Mathur, will take office as the lieutenant governor of Ladakh. While UT of Ladakh will not have an assembly and will be directly governed by the Union Home Ministry through L-G, Kashmir will have an assembly and will largely work along the lines of the Delhi model but rules to govern Jammu and Kashmir Reorganisation Act, 2019 are yet to be notified. Rajasthan HC quashes cow-smuggling case against Pehlu Khan, his two sons
https://indianexpress.com/article/india/rajasthan-hc-quashes-cow-smuggling-case-against-pehlu-khan-his-two-sons-6094807/
Rajasthan High Court has quashed a cow-smuggling case against Haryana dairy farmer Pehlu Khan who was lynched by a mob in Alwar on April 1, 2017, his two sons and a truck driver, for allegedly illegally transporting cows for slaughter. A single bench of Justice Pankaj Bhandari quashed the case under Rajasthan Bovine Animals Protection Act and the chargesheet against the four, saying there is no evidence to show that the cows were being transported for the purpose of slaughtering. The petition was filed by truck driver Khan Mohammed and the 2 sons of Pehlu Khan. Khan (55), his two sons and others were stopped and assaulted by a mob of cow vigilantes near Behror in Alwar district on April 1, 2017 for transporting cows. Khan succumbed to his injuries 2 days later on April 3. All 6 accused in the lynching case were acquitted by an Alwar court on August 14, this year. Giving all the accused the benefit of the doubt, the court observed that the Rajasthan Police probe had “serious shortcomings” and signified “gross negligence”. In May 2019, a chargesheet was filed against Khan, his sons and Khan Mohammed. Pehlu’s sons Irshad and Aarif were charged under sections 5, 8 and 9 of the Rajasthan Bovine Animal (Prohibition of Slaughter and Regulation of Temporary Migration or Export) Act, while Mohammed was charged under section 6 of the Act.indian express

Like with Rohingyas, Facebook aiding hate speech against Bengali Muslims in Assam: Report
https://theprint.in/india/facebook-aiding-hate-speech-against-bengali-muslims-in-assam-report/313490/
New Delhi: Facebook has failed to act on hate speech that has targeted Bengali Muslims in Assam ever since NRC was launched with earnest in the state, a new report has found.The report titled, “Megaphone for Hate”, was released by Avaaz, a non-profit global activism group Monday. It found that violent hate speech content on the social media platform such as posts terming Bengali Muslims as “criminals,” “rapists,” “terrorists,” “pigs,” and “dogs” were shared over 1,00,000 times and viewed at least 5.4 M times.The campaign group said it reviewed over 800 posts and comments regarding Assam and NRC process, and found that nearly 26.5 per cent or 213 posts and comments breached Facebook’s own community standards policy.The report alleges that Facebook only removed 96 of these 213 posts, which included threats and calls to “poison” daughters and legalise foeticide.  Alaphia Zoyab, senior campaigner at Avaaz, told ThePrint that Facebook is being used as a “megaphone for hate” against minorities in Assam. Zoyab called out Facebook for its reliance on Artificial Intelligence in detecting hate speech and for lapses in hate speech norms, accusing the site of being complicit in persecuting the “world’s most vulnerable people through its inaction”. A Facebook spokesperson, however, told ThePrint that the social media giant had investigated all content flagged by Avaaz. theprint

Saudi Aramco to keep 4.6 million barrels of oil in Indian storage
https://www.aljazeera.com/news/2019/10/saudi-aramco-46-million-barrels-oil-indian-storage-191030121411351.html
India will lease one-quarter of its strategic petroleum reserve in Padur to Saudi Aramco to store about 4.6 million barrels of oil, a government official said on Wednesday, as New Delhi seeks global investment in its expanding energy infrastructure.Global oil producers are eager to gain a foothold in India, where fuel demand is expected to keep rising as the country's economy grows. Indian Strategic Petroleum Reserves Ltd, a government company charged with building oil storage, signed a memorandum of understanding with the Saudi state firm for its participation in the 2.5-million-tonne facility in Karnataka state."Aramco has signed an MoU for only one compartment," said HPS Ahuja, chief executive of the Indian company.The Padur storage facility has four equal-sized compartments.aljazeera

WhatsApp sues Israel’s NSO for allegedly helping spies hack phones around the world
https://www.middleeastmonitor.com/20191030-whatsapp-sues-israels-nso-for-allegedly-helping-spies-hack-phones-around-the-world/
WhatsApp sued Israeli surveillance firm NSO Group on Tuesday, accusing it of helping government spies break into the phones of roughly 1,400 users across four continents in a hacking spree whose targets included diplomats, political dissidents, journalists, and senior government officials, Reuters reports.In a lawsuit filed in federal court in San Francisco, messaging service WhatsApp, which is owned by Facebook Inc, accused NSO of facilitating government hacking sprees in 20 countries. Mexico, the United Arab Emirates and Bahrain were the only countries identified.WhatsApp said in a statement that 100 civil society members had been targeted, and called it “an unmistakable pattern of abuse.”WhatsApp said the attack exploited its video calling system in order to send malware to the mobile devices of a number of users. The malware would allow NSO’s clients – said to be governments and intelligence organizations – to secretly spy on a phone’s owner, opening their digital lives up to official scrutiny.MEMO
